c# - 我将如何着手实现不同速度的秒表?

标签 c# timer stopwatch

理想情况下,我希望有类似于 Stopwatch 的东西类,但有一个名为 Speed 的额外属性,该属性将决定计时器更改分钟的速度。我不太确定我将如何实现它。

编辑

因为人们似乎不太理解为什么我想这样做。考虑玩一场足球比赛,或任何体育比赛。半场以分钟为单位,但比赛的时间框架明显缩短,即 45 分钟的半场比赛时间约为 2.5 分钟。

最佳答案

对其进行子类化,调用父类(super class)方法来完成它们通常的工作,但将所有返回值适本地乘以 Speed。

关于c# - 我将如何着手实现不同速度的秒表?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/2857210/

相关文章:

javascript - 如何在我的秒表中显示毫秒?

c#-4.0 - 如果封闭方法即将返回,我是否需要停止秒表?

c# - IList 必须是有限的吗?

c# - 如何在 VBA 中使用 C# 的非托管导出?

c# - 构建后消失的用户控件

java - 无法在 Snackbar 中设置计时器

javascript - 在 HTML 输入框中输入完数字后,如何调用运行的 AJAX?

Java高精度秒表

c# - C# 3.0 中 var 关键字的优势

java - 调用timer.cancel() 方法后,TimerTask 会再运行一次